Case Study

Growing a Downtown One Storefront at a Time

Client: City of Delavan, Illinois
Engagement: Downtown Business Development Strategy
Timeline: Summer 2023

The Challenge

Delavan is a small, historic community with strong civic pride and a downtown full of potential. Interest from entrepreneurs and property owners existed, but progress had stalled. Vacancies, deferred maintenance, and the absence of a coordinated business support structure made it difficult to turn interest into action.

The city needed a clear, realistic way to build momentum without overextending staff, volunteers, or financial resources.

The Work

Reader Area Development was engaged to assess downtown conditions, listen to local business voices, and translate opportunity into a practical path forward.

Over a six-week period, the work included:

  • On-the-ground evaluation of building conditions, vacancies, and redevelopment readiness

  • A public kickoff and more than 15 stakeholder meetings with current and prospective business owners

  • Market and demographic analysis to ground decisions in realistic demand

  • Identification of key barriers preventing entrepreneurs from opening or expanding

  • Development of implementable programs aligned with municipal capacity

The focus was not on producing another plan, but on defining small, visible actions that reduce risk and restore confidence.

The Results

The engagement delivered a clear downtown business development strategy centered on attraction, retention, expansion, and assistance.

Key outcomes included:

  • A realistic assessment showing roughly one-third of downtown properties needing reinvestment or activation

  • Confirmation that downtown interest existed, but early-stage risk was holding projects back

  • A multi-year framework focused on three priorities: real estate development, small business support, and placemaking

  • A new suite of branded, ready-to-launch programs, including building stabilization grants, downpayment assistance, entrepreneur support, small business loans, and placemaking and events funding

  • A funding roadmap that provides predictability and signals long-term commitment to private investors

Why It Matters

Instead of waiting for a single catalytic project, Delavan now has a repeatable framework for steady downtown progress. Entrepreneurs understand what support exists. Property owners see consistency. City leadership has a clear set of tools to move projects forward incrementally.

Momentum shifted from cautious optimism to informed action, one storefront at a time.
